News Stages St. Louis Legally Blonde, Starring Michelle London, Begins July 19 Michelle London stars as Elle Woods in the Stages St. Louis production of the Tony Award-nominated musical Legally Blonde, which begins performances July 19 at the Kirkwood Civic Center.

Michael Hamilton directs the musical that has music and lyrics by both Laurence O'Keefe (Bat Boy: The Musical; Cam Jansen and the Curse of the Emerald Elephant; Sarah, Plain and Tall) and Nell Benjamin (Cam Jansen; Sarah, Plain and Tall; The Mice) and a book by Heather Hach (the film "Freaky Friday"). It will run through Aug. 18.

In addition to London (Wicked, Grease!), the cast features Ben Nordstrom (Footloose, Next Fall) as Emmett Forrest, Heather Jane Rolff (Shrek) as Paulette, as well as Becca Andrews (Kate/Chutney), Stephen Barnowski (Lowell/Baliff), Adam Brown (Jason/Kiki), Melinda Cowan (Margo), Patch David (Nick), Brandon Davidson (Warner Huntington III), Laura Ernst (Boutique Manager/Elle's Mom/Whitney), Gaby Gamache (Leilani), Joe Grandy (Grandmaster Chad/Carlos), Scott Guthrie (Pforzheimer/Dewey/Kyle), Nicolette Hart (Shandi/Brooke Wyndham), Austin Hohnke (Aaron/Guard), Brittany Rose Hammond (Gabby/Mousey Client/Stenographer), Steve Isom (Elle's Dad/Winthrop/T.V. Reporter), Julia Johanos (Serena), Erik Keiser (Padamadan/Nikos), Jonathan Kwock (Paul), Natalie Newman (Cece/D.A. Joyce Riley), Shannon O'Boyle (Vivienne Kensington), Pamela Reckamp (Courtney/Judge), Sarah Rolleston (Pilar), Kathleen Rooney (Kristine) and Katy Tibbets (Enid Hoopes).

The creative team includes Rusty Mowery (choreography), Lisa Campbell Albert (musical direction), James Wolk (scenic design), Lou Bird (costume design), Matthew McCarthy (lighting design) and Stuart M. Elmore (orchestral design).
